in contempt的基本解释
读音: 美: 英:
蔑视;轻视:对某人或某事感到蔑视或轻视。
例句
She was held in contempt for refusing to testify.她因拒绝作证而被判藐视法庭罪。《牛津词典》Any person who disregards this order will be in contempt of court.凡漠视本法令者将被判藐视法庭罪。《牛津词典》
Politicians seem to be generally held in contempt by ordinary people.一般百姓似乎普遍看不起从政者。《牛津词典》
短语
Held in contempt 不齿in contempt of 轻视 ; 对…不屑一顾
hold in contempt 轻视 ; 认为…不屑一顾 ; 认为 ; 不齿
